Self-renewal: Stem cells can divide and replicate themselves indefinitely. Potency: Stem cells have the ability to differentiate into various cell types. Marker expression: Stem cells express specific cell surface markers that help identify and characterize them.

No, bone marrow cells are not fully differentiated. They include stem cells that have the potential to differentiate into various types of blood cells, like red blood cells, white blood cells, and platelets. These stem cells are essential for replenishing the body's blood cell supply.
